Airborne 07.08.16: FAA Funding, Electric Extra!, SkyDive Myrtle Beach Responds

Also: MN Airport Swindle, Test Flying, DJI GO, Spirit Pilots, AMA Day Camp, VX-30, Executive AirShare

It looks like an FAA funding bill has finally passed through Congress, but it’s not exactly a long-term funding bill. It’s been announced that a bipartisan, bicameral agreement was reached on an FAA funding extension through September 30, 2017.

Key players in the crafting of this short-term funding Bill released the following joint statement that said in part, “We have reached an agreement on an FAA extension that provides much-needed stability for our aviation system through September 2017. This bill includes significant airport security reforms as well as critical aviation safety provisions and time-sensitive enhancements for air travelers.” Siemens researchers have developed a new type of electric motor that, with a weight of just 110 pounds, delivers a continuous output of about 260 kilowatts, which converts to about 350 horsepower… That’s a lot of ponies for 110 pounds! This record-setting propulsion system successfully completed its first public flight earlier this week in Germany, where it powered an Extra 330LE aerobatic airplane. This advance means that hybrid-electric aircraft with four or more seats will now be possible. We have an update on our continuing coverage of the skydiving operation known as, SkyDive Myrtle Beach, being shut down by the County Council for numerous alleged FAA violations. Now, Officials from SkyDive Myrtle Beach will make a presentation to the Horry County Council next week in an effort to have its closure reversed.
